Key Benefits of Commercial Property Finance for Logistics Hubs

When applying for a commercial loan to buy an industrial property like a logistics hub, several advantages become apparent:

Flexible loan terms allow you to structure repayments according to your business cash flow
Progressive drawdown options enable you to manage construction or renovation costs effectively
Variable interest rate and fixed interest rate options provide different approaches to managing borrowing costs
Flexible repayment options including interest-only periods during establishment phases

Logistics hubs often represent substantial investments, with loan amounts typically ranging from several hundred thousand to multiple millions of dollars. The interest rate you receive will depend on factors including your business financial position, the property value, and current market conditions.

Secured vs Unsecured Commercial Loan Options

Most logistics hub purchases require a secured Commercial Loan, where the property itself serves as collateral. This loan structure typically offers:

• Lower interest rates compared to unsecured options
• Higher loan amounts relative to property value
• Longer repayment terms
• Potential for redraw facilities on principal repayments

An unsecured Commercial Loan may be suitable for smaller equipment purchases or working capital requirements but is rarely used for property acquisitions due to loan amount limitations.

When buying commercial property, lenders typically evaluate the property's income-generating potential, location factors, and your business's capacity to service the debt.

Financial Planning for Your Logistics Investment

Successful logistics hub acquisitions require careful consideration of:

• Total project costs including equipment and fit-out requirements
• Ongoing operational cash flow projections
• Market rental rates and occupancy expectations
• Exit strategy planning for future expansion or divestment

Your commercial finance package should align with these broader business objectives, whether you're expanding business operations or establishing a new logistics venture.
